Problem

The names of the 400 employees of a company are listed alphabetically in a book.

The chairperson of the company wishes to select a sample of 8 employees.

The chairperson numbers the employees from 001 to 400

(a) Describe how the list of numbers can be used to select a systematic sample of 8 employees.

(2)

(b) State one disadvantage of systematic sampling in this case.

(1)

(c) Write down the probability that the sample includes both the first name (employee 001) and the last name (employee 400) in the list.

(1)
(Total for Question 1 is 4 marks)

(a)

解法一

Choose a random integer from 001 to 050 as the first employee. Starting from this employee, select every 50th employee until 8 employees have been selected.

(b)

The alphabetical list may contain a pattern, so a systematic sample from it may be biased and may not be representative of the employees.

(c)

Since 4001=399400-1=399 is not a multiple of the sampling interval 50, employees 001 and 400 cannot both be in the sample. Therefore, the required probability is

0.\boxed{0}.
